Nuance
Stammering often evokes a sense of vulnerability and hesitation. In poetry, it can symbolize the struggle to express oneself, the barriers between thought and speech, and the raw, unfiltered emotions that lie beneath the surface.
Poetic Usage
Poets use 'haklaahat' to convey moments of emotional intensity where words fail. It can illustrate the poignant silence between lovers or the inner turmoil of a character. The word contrasts with fluent speech, highlighting the beauty in imperfection.
